Webb11 apr. 2024 · During the prenatal period, maternal and fetal cells compete for calories and nutrients. To ensure the survival of the mother and development of the fetus, the prenatal hormonal milieu alters the competitive environment via metabolic perturbations (e.g., insulin resistance). These perturbations increase maternal caloric consumption and … WebbMultifactorial inheritance refers to the pattern of inheritance of certain health problems caused by a combination of both genetic and environmental factors. Certain risk genes have variants that do not cause disease but increase the risk for symptoms. Apolipoprotein ( APOE) represents an example of a risk gene for Alzheimer’s disease.

The Texas Estates Code provides that a will must be filed within 4 years of the death of the testator. A will can be filed after that time if the applicant is not “in default.”. The Texas courts have struggled with the issue of what “in default” means and how it is to be applied.
